Berlin Approves $18.2M Budget
BERLIN – Town officials formally approved an $18.2 million budget for the fiscal year beginning July 1.On Monday the Berlin Town Council voted unanimously to adopt a $18,183,596 budget for fiscal year 2019. Rotary Club Of Snow Hill Donates $400 To Worcester County GOLD
Kemp Wills, treasurer of the Rotary Club of Snow Hill, presented a $400 donation to Sandy Sipes, executive director of Worcester County GOLD (Giving Other Lives Dignity), on June 1.
